DICE (EA Digital Illusions Creative Entertainment), the award-winning studio based in Stockholm, Sweden, is best known for creating the phenomenally successful Battlefield franchise, the Star Wars: Battlefront franchise, and the very creative Mirror's Edge games.

We are looking for motivated and enthusiastic students who want to join DICE for an internship as a UI Visual Scripter.At DICE, we use Frostbite that offers visual scripting in the engine, which is similar to Unreal's Blueprint system and Unity's Bolt feature.
